0 mimeryme Posted March 22, 2002 Share Posted March 22, 2002 Mystical112, have you or someone else messed around w/ the gpedit.msc? There are settings there (that may be accessible through other Tweaking programs too -I think- like Xteq). See if those settings were changed in anyway. Type gpedit.msc in a Run dialog. Navigate your way to UserConfiguration>AdministrativeTemplate>WindowsComponents>InternetExplorer>InternetControlPanel and change the settings for the General tab if it is infact disabled. I would think that this makes the whole General tab disappear from the Options though. So that might not solve your problem. If you go to UserConfiguration>WindowsSettings>InternetExplorerMaintenance>URLs and change the Properties of ImportantURLs including HomePage.
